Originally produced as a motion picture in 2017.
Full screen.
Bonus features: interview Douglas Booth; trailer.
Douglas Booth, Jerome Flynn, Robert Gulaczyk, Helen McCrory, Chris O'Dowd, Saoirse Ronan, John Sessions, Eleanor Tomlinson, Aidan Turner.
The life and controversial death of Vincent Van Gogh told by his paintings and by the characters that inhabit them. The intrigue unfolds through dramatic reconstructions of the events leading up to his death.
DVD, region 1, full screen presentation; Dolby Digital 5.1.
